The Most Important Step With Writing An Ebook

ebook creationWhen you write an ebook or hire a ghostwriter to do it for you, the focus is on creating a valuable information product so that your market will find it useful and recommend other people to buy it.

The purpose at the end of the day is to make money online with your products and establish yourself as an authority.

But one of the mistakes that I see a lot entrepreneurs getting it wrong is naming their ebook. What your ebook is called is very important in determining how many copies you can sell.

When a reader sees a boring title which doesn’t sell them a benefit or doesn’t make them curious, they’ll quickly ignore it.

It’s like going to a bookstore to find a book on losing weight. Normally you’ll only have 2-3 books to choose from. The reason is because the title doesn’t grab you. Nearly everyone buys books based on the title unless the author is famous.

Here are some tips on what to name your ebook.

Tips On Naming Your eBook

1.  Put your keyword in the title. If your niche is in self confidence, make sure these words appear in the title.

2.  Mention a benefit. For example, Building Self-Confidence Within 7 Days. The benefit here is how quickly the book can help someone achieve their goal.

3.  An alternative to mentioning a benefit is being mysterious. For example, Magical Self-Confidence Transformation.

4.  It’s a good idea to come up with names using a domain registry so that you can get the available domain name that goes with your ebook.

5.  Use a keyword research tool such as Google Keyword Tool to find out the hot words that people are searching for.

6.  Go to Amazon and read the titles in your market. Make a note of the titles which get your attention and make you want to buy them. Use similar titles for your own ebook.

Another reason why you should have a meaningful title with your keywords in them is because of the valuable back links that you will have. This will help your search engine optimization because when people mention your ebook, the keywords you are trying to rank for are displayed.

Additionally when you write articles to promote your ebook, you can create an anchor text based on the title.

Makes perfect sense right?

So before you start getting an ecover created, spend a lot of time coming up with  a good name. The time you will spend in thinking of a good name will pay handsomely for itself.

One of the best ways to market an information product online is SEO (search engine optimization).

As well as being free traffic (which is not a bad thing), the traffic is targeted. People use the search engines to find information. If they see your website ranked high in the listings for what they are searching for, they will trust it.

The God Father of all search engines is of course Google.

So if you’re ranked in the first page of Google for your keywords, you’ve got a herd targeted traffic hammering your website as long as you stay on the first page.

So let’s talk about how you can promote your information products on Google using SEO.

First, you have to understand what Google’s goal is. To stay as the number one search engine in the world, Google has to do one thing — Deliver relevant results to the users.

So if a user searches for the phrase “self-help books“, the top results must show website that are most relevant to those keywords. If a website is about mobile phone and is listed on the first page, then Google has failed.

Your goal therefore, is to make the search engines think that your website is very relevant to  the keywords.

So how will a search engine decide whether or not to list your website high in their search results  for particular keywords?

The answer is in your content and the websites that link to you.

That is all there is to SEO. There’s no magic or secret.

If your website has a ton of web pages that are related to the keywords and your website is regularly updated, then you’ll get on the search engines’ good books.

But to further make them consider your website to be ranked highly, they will consider how many other websites link to you.

This makes perfect sense. If thousands of websites link to you and some of these websites are ranking very high themselves plus they are relevant to the keywords you’re focusing on, then obviously your website is damn relevant for the keywords.

For example, let’s say that you have your own search engine and you have hundreds of websites linking to you and two of them are Google and Yahoo, you’re highly likely going to be listed on the first page for the keywords “search engine”.

This is easy to understand.

This is common sense but it’s amazing how people are still struggling with SEO. The main reason is because they are trying to find a fast way to rank high for their keywords.

There is no secret backdoor to ranking high on the search engines. Even if there is, the search engines will find out and blacklist whatever technique you are using.

The proper way to win the search engine battle and get a ton of traffic from your keywords, is to regularly produce good, fresh content and build as many links to your website as possible. The key word here is regularly.

When you hundreds of web pages of good relevant content and you have thousands of links to your website, you will get the traffic and rankings you want.

Here’s a simple action plan you can work on right away to get search engine traffic.

Simple Action Plan

1. Read up on search engine optimization and do your own SEO on your website. This is not hard. Alternatively hire some one to do it for you. Once your website is search engine friendly then you can start the real work which is the next 3 steps.

2. Create a list of keywords for your website that you want to be ranked for.

3. Write one page of content for your website/blog using 3 -4 keywords from your list. Do this every day. It’s a good idea to write in advance for a few days when you’re in a writing mood.

4.  Build back links to your website every day. This is tedious and boring. Highly recommend that you outsource this.

That is all there is to it. I told you it was simple.

However, it will 100% work. It is what search engines expect you to do.

This is why I always recommend my clients to create information products focusing on one niche, one website. All the back links and fresh content they create will not be wasted. It will turn their huge website into an authority.

Many people create information products because they have this great idea in their heads. The more they think about it, the more they believe it’s going to sell.

Within a few days, this person will want to implement the idea fast. He will look for ghostwriting services for the ebook, pay the fee and put it online.

Then comes the hard work. Writing and distributing articles, creating videos, building back links, posting on forums and buying advertisement.

But then the nightmare begins. Sales are not good. The website’s getting traffic but no buyers. Not the type to give up, the entrepreneur will begin
to market the ebook like mad.

After one or two months, he surrenders and admits defeat.

He concludes that making money online does not work. He thinks that people who create information products and are making a lot of money are lying. The person is gutted and has lost a lot of time and money.

This is a common story for a lot of people trying to make money online.
Where did the process of creating information products go wrong?

The answer is…he did not test whether the market will buy his ebook. This critical mistake happens all the time. People are excited about an idea and just spend time and effort on it, believing that success is inevitable.

So what is the first step of creating an information product to guarantee success?

There are 2 alternatives:

1. Search online. Find out what is selling and improve on the information.

2. Set up an advertisement to sell the product that is not created yet. If people click on the buy button, tell them that the ebook is sold out to the first 100 buyers. Ask them to be on the waiting list.

Using the second approach is the preferred way.

It is so easy to write and sell ebooks. Just gather your thoughts and information, throw it into a pdf file, stick a sales letter on a website and sell it using Paypal. But the million dollar question is, will your ebook sell? Here are 4 steps that will determine the success of your ebook and it is a process which Elite Ghostwriters use for our own clients’ projects.

1. The Title

This is perhaps the most important part of your ebook – the title. When people shop for books, the first thing they look at is obviously the title.

If you can come up with a title that will stimulate the reader’s emotions, you’ve won half the sale already.

For example, if a person is looking for improving his confidence, an ebook title such as “10 Guaranteed Steps To Improving Your Self Confidence” will appeal to him.

Many ebooks have failed to sell because their title is not attractive enough. It doesn’t give a promise to the reader that it will solve their problems.

An ebook title that is specific to helping the reader solve this problem, will sell copies just by itself.

This is also one of the reasons why “How To Win Friends and Influence People” have sold so many copies. If it was entitled “Guide To Meeting Friends In Different Places”, its success maybe a very different story.

2. Entertaining

If your ebook contains excellent information but is written in a tone of voice that will even bore a librarian to sleep, it will fail.

People read books to learn but they also want to be entertained in the process. If you present the ebook in an entertaining way with illustrations and some humor, they will enjoy your book more and tell others about it.

3. Conclusion

After you have explained your concepts with your ebook, write some pages to summarize what you have taught and how the reader can follow your advice and change their life.

After reading your conclusion, the last thing the reader will remember is the list of advice which you have delivered to them and how they can now start to apply the knowledge.

Never, end an ebook without summarizing what they have learned and how they have benefited from reading your ebook. End the ebook making your readers feel pleased and satisfied with information.

4. Sales Message

When you market your ebook on your website, sell the benefits to your prospects. Explain how the ebook will improve their lives and the especially the end result. Don’t focus on the features of your ebook such as the number of pages.

If your ebook is on building self confidence, focus on how the reader will be able to make speeches in front of crowds, improve their performance in work and get the promotion they deserve.

People will buy your ebook because they want to achieve something. So make sure you tell them exactly what they will achieve. Glorify the outcome and sell them the dream they’re after.

It is sad that many quality ebooks don’t sell well because of the sales copy and title. It is all part of marketing. So the next time you launch an ebook, make sure that you follow theses 4 steps to sell more copies.

Information product creation is a simple task once you have two or more products under your belt.

But when you first start out with creating your first ebook or physical product, expect a lot of obstacles and frustration. Especially when the damn thing doesn’t sell.

What a lot of people don’t understand is how to approach creating an information product.

Once you have an idea to create an information product, you should immediately start building a targeted list. Collect these leads that are interested in your product and ask them what sort of information they want to read about. Here are the steps on how to achieve this.

1. Free Report

Create a free report that is related to the product you’re selling. If you have an idea to create an information product on how to market a printing company, create a report discussing the mistakes printing company owners make with their marketing.

The readers of this report will be targeted to owners in the printing industry. If you’re in the food industry, you won’t be interested. The objective of the report is to capture the attention of the printing company owners and have them trust you by educating them and showing your expertize.

Information products business

2. Professional Squeeze Page

Create the best looking squeeze page you can and offer your free report as a gift for people to sign up for your newsletter. Get a graphic designer to create this squeeze page. There should be no other links on this squeeze page apart from a subscribe button to download the free report and sign up to your list.

3. Following Up

Next create several messages which should be sent to your subscribers every 2 or 3 days using an autoresponder account. The first email should be sent immediately thanking them for joining your list and offering the free report for them to download.

Your other messages should all contain good tips which your subscribers can use. It is best to offer one easy to use tip per email.

With some of the emails, tell them a little about yourself and try to build a relationship. Your objective is to get them to know you, trust your advice and read all the emails you send them. It’s critical therefore you don’t make a mistake and spam them with unrelated offers or being rude to them. Treat them like your most valuable customers.

4. Survey

After a few weeks of providing good tips to your subscribers, start to tell them about an idea for an ebook that you want to write about. Tell them the topic and what you want to cover. This is the information product which you were thinking of creating before you started creating the free report and squeeze page.

Now wait for your subscribers’ response. Depending on your relationship with them, you should receive quite a few responses. If you find that the response is not so good, offer them something free as a bribe to give you feedback.

The best way to do this is to offer a free review copy of the ebook for the first 20 subscribers who reply. This normally gets the feedback coming in.

For the feedback, make sure you ask useful questions such as are they interested in the topics, what other topics would they like you to write about, would they purchase such an ebook and how much would they pay for it.

These 4 steps are your first task before you start creating your information product. Creating the free report (about 5 pages) and writing the follow up emails should not take too much of your time. But with the feedback, you should know if it’s worth pursuing with the information product creation. If the figures look poor, then ban your information product idea. You would have saved yourself lots of hard work with nothing to show for it.
